From Longman Dictionary of Contemporary EnglishFlintstones, TheThe FlintstonesFlint‧stones, The /ˈflɪntstəʊnz/ a humorous US television cartoon programme, about a family from the Stone Age who live in a town called Bedrock. Fred Flintstone is the father, and is married to Wilma. They have a daughter called Pebbles and a pet dinosaur called Dino. Their best friends are Barney and Betty Rubble. The programme always begins when Fred finishes work for the day and shouts out ‘Yabba Dabba Doo’.
